Recently released from the UFC, Antonio Pezão has already worked out the details for his next MMA fight. The Brazilian, who competed for the belt of the main fighting organization on the planet, will face an undefeated fighter at an event in Russia.
According to the website “Tass.ru”, Pezão will face off against Ivan Shtyrkov, 28 years old and who has won all four of his professional fights. None of the fights reached a decision: there were two submissions (including one over Jeff Monson, former UFC heavyweight title challenger) and two knockouts.
According to the Russian publication, Pezão will receive a salary of US$500 (R$1,5 million at current exchange rates) to participate in the fight. The Brazilian faced Cain Velazquez for the UFC title in 2013, but lost by knockout in the first round. In his last eight fights, he suffered six defeats, one victory and one draw.
